Q1With reference to the U.S. SAF Initiative, consider the following statements: 1. It is an interagency effort of the Department of Energy, Department of Transportation and Department of Agriculture. 2. It seeks to expand sustainable aviation fuel production and use through a government-wide memorandum of understanding. 3. It is led jointly by the Environmental Protection Agency, Federal Aviation Administration and Department of Commerce. Which of the statements given above are correct?
Statement 1 is correct because the cited fact identifies DOE, DOT and USDA as the interagency partners. Statement 2 is correct because the initiative expands SAF production and use through a government-wide memorandum of understanding. Statement 3 is wrong because the listed EPA, FAA and Commerce grouping is not the interagency set named in the fact.
Q2Assertion (A): India decided not to participate in the voluntary pilot and first phases of CORSIA. Reason (R): Offsetting requirements for Indian carriers under CORSIA start from 2024. Choose the correct answer.
The Assertion is true because India decided not to join CORSIA's voluntary pilot and first phases. The Reason is false because the offsetting requirements for Indian carriers start from 2027, not from 2024. Therefore the explanation based on a 2024 start date is not valid.
Q3With reference to Sustainable Aviation Fuel (SAF) in India, consider the following statements: 1. SAF is a renewable aviation-grade hydrocarbon fuel chemically similar to ATF and fully compatible with existing aircraft engines. 2. The Bureau of Indian Standards specification IS 17081 specifically covers SAF blended with traditional Aviation Turbine Fuel. 3. The mandatory phase of CORSIA, the global market-based measure for international aviation, begins in 2027. Which of the statements given above are correct?
All three statements are correct as per the PIB release of April 23, 2026 and BIS standards. SAF is a drop-in renewable hydrocarbon fuel chemically similar to ATF, IS 17081 specifically covers SAF blended with conventional ATF (IS 1571 covers petroleum-based ATF and co-processed SAF), and the mandatory phase of CORSIA implemented by ICAO begins in 2027 requiring offsetting of emissions above the baseline.
Q4Match the ReFuelEU Aviation SAF requirement milestones with their mandated shares at EU airports. List I 1. From 2025 2. From 2050 List II X. 2% of aviation fuel at EU airports Y. 70% at all EU airports Z. 10% of aviation fuel at EU airports W. 35% at all EU airports Select the correct matching.
The correct matching is from 2025 with 2% of aviation fuel at EU airports, and from 2050 with 70% at all EU airports. The 10% share is a near-miss from another mandate trajectory, not this ReFuelEU Aviation SAF milestone. The 35% figure relates to synthetic aviation fuel from 2050, not the overall SAF share tested here.
Q5As per India's indicative Sustainable Aviation Fuel blending targets in Aviation Turbine Fuel for international flights, which sequence is correct?
The cited PIB release gives the indicative blending targets for international flights as 1% in 2027, 2% in 2028 and 5% in 2030. The sequences beginning in 2026, jumping to 10% by 2030, or starting at 5% in 2027 do not match the stated target path.
